Hi, I recently went through this process in reverse and after horrendous quotes from solicitors managed it myself at a cost of £45 via the Government website. Trying to future proof against possible inheritance tax liability we bought a flat which we put in my son's name.  But years later when my son wanted to buy a house he would have had to pay a hefty stamp duty as a second home so I researched online and the Govt website was really helpful with a tutorial video for each step of the process. As it was transferred as a gift the land registry charge was £45. The only other costs to consider is for someone to complete the certificate of identity for  both  parties. Luckily a solicitor neighbour was able to do this for us.
